Massachusetts Beaches
Duxbury Beach
A 7-mile barrier beach protecting Duxbury Bay with both ocean and bay sides. Managed by a nonprofit organization for conservation and recreation, with areas for off-road vehicle access and wildlife protection.
South Cape Beach
A state park featuring a mile-long sandy beach on Nantucket Sound adjacent to the Waquoit Bay National Estuarine Research Reserve. Offers hiking trails through salt marshes and pine woods.
Salisbury Beach
A 3.8-mile stretch of Atlantic Ocean beach with a campground and recreational facilities. Features a lively beachfront area with food stands, arcade, and entertainment adjacent to the state reservation.
Nahant Beach
A 2.5-mile beach on a causeway connecting Nahant peninsula to the mainland. Features a promenade ideal for walking and jogging with volleyball courts and convenient access from Boston and its suburbs.
Scusset Beach
A sandy beach at the start of the Cape Cod Canal with camping facilities and a 3,000-foot jetty popular for fishing. Offers excellent views of ships entering and exiting the canal.
Nauset Beach
A 10-mile stretch of barrier beach on the Atlantic Ocean with rolling surf and golden sand. Known for good surfing conditions, fishing opportunities, and permitted off-road vehicle access in certain areas.
